LONDON (AP) - Former Prime Minister Tony Blair has converted to Catholicism, a long-rumored move, British media reported Saturday.
Blair converted during a Mass held on Friday night at a chapel in London, Sky News, the British Broadcasting Corp. and the British news agency Press Association reported, quoting an unidentified spokesman.
There had long been rumors that Blair, a member of the Church of England who stepped down as prime minister earlier this year, planned to convert.
Blair's wife, Cherie, is Roman Catholic, the couple's children have attended Catholic schools and Blair had habitually attended Catholic rather than Anglican services.
